Dimensional Global Credit ETF (NASDAQ:DGCB) Sees Large Increase in Short Interest

Dimensional Global Credit ETF (NASDAQ:DGCBGet Free Report) was the recipient of a large increase in short interest in the month of February. As of February 15th, there was short interest totalling 9,600 shares, an increase of 71.4% from the January 31st total of 5,600 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 71,900 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 0.1 days.

About Dimensional Global Credit ETF

The Dimensional Global Credit ETF (DGCB)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in investment grade fixed income. The fund is actively managed, investing in a broad portfolio of debt securities of any credit quality that are maturing within 20 years. The fund aims to maximize total returns, while optimizing overall gains DGCB was launched on Nov 7, 2023 and is issued by Dimensional.
